Merge tag 'at91-ab-4.14-dt2' of git://git.kernel.org/pub/scm/linux/kernel/git/abelloni/linux into next/dt

DT for 4.14

 - sama5d2: add classD, ISC and QSPI
 - New SoM and board: sama5d27 SoM1
 - at91sam9g45: add AC97

* tag 'at91-ab-4.14-dt2' of git://git.kernel.org/pub/scm/linux/kernel/git/abelloni/linux:
  ARM: dts: at91: at91sam9g45: add AC97
  ARM: dts: at91: sama5d2_xplained: add pin muxing and enable classd
  ARM: dts: at91: sama5d2: add classd nodes
  ARM: dts: at91: sama5d2_xplained: use pin macros instead of numbers
  ARM: dts: at91: at91-sama5d27_som1_ek: Add sama5d27 SoM1 EK support
  ARM: dts: at91: at91-sama5d27_som1: add sama5d27 SoM1 support
  ARM: dts: at91: sama5d2: add isc node
  ARM: dts: at91: sama5d2: add QSPI nodes
